Output 22caacdbdf3998f3c4923acaa03d64a0f06024ec580329a2e13c872ce094a4ec:1

value
968686
script pubkey
OP_HASH160 OP_PUSHBYTES_20 877004068016262830bed295c69607ce064a3905 OP_EQUAL
address
3E39LRtB5XWSELEw61vnpMBNHZJGzJRvmA
transaction
22caacdbdf3998f3c4923acaa03d64a0f06024ec580329a2e13c872ce094a4ec
confirmations
329821
spent
true